Fable was also in the lineup for 2026 but Microsoft has made the decision to push it until February 2027. They made this decision to give Fable the best possible chance at success and so that it can have its own moment. If they had gone through with the decision to release it Holiday 2026 that would have put it in competition with Grand Theft Auto VI, which would not have been a smart move.
Fans have been looking forward to returning to Albion for quite a long time now, so a few more months won’t matter much. Especially if this additional time gives the team at Playground Games more opportunity to polish and really make the game shine at release.
With this Fable reboot, players will be the first Hero in a generation. The world of Albion is filled with peculiar characters, dark humor, and, of course, chickens. Players will get to customize their hero’s appearance and decide how to engage in combat. Beyond the combat is a world where you can get rich as a landlord, fall in love with a villager and start a family, and watch your reputation grow (or fall) depending on your choices and actions.
